    I've been keeping an eye on this game for couple of months now and it does look kind of interesting.

    Reminds me a lot of Guild Wars 2 and Archage. The graphics look amazing, classes seem to be fun and AOEsh, so this is what I have found out so far:

    Korean version of the game is very grindy.
    World PVP exists and implemented in a way of flagging up on people - losing karma points for killing people, losing items you're carrying upon death.
    Arena type of PVP, 3v3 death match, couple of Battlegrounds.
    Siege warfare - guilds vs guilds, big clusterfuck - this is something where a lot of game developers have failed in a past due to zerginess, dumb mechanics, lag and failed incentives for completing the objectives.
    No dungeons or raids.
    No healers??? I looked at every class, and couldnt find a healer.
    Not every class is available for NA release.

    Does anyone else have any info, negative and positive?

    That being said I'll respond to all the points you've mentioned here:



    Korean version of the game is very grindy.

    Yes. The Korean version is grindy as fuuuuuck. So is the Russian version but it's more p2w than the korean version. The NA/EU version will be grindy in some key ways but in a forgiving kind of way. No more "grind for parts for two days for a weapon and break it from RNG when upgrading"

    World PVP exists and implemented in a way of flagging up on people - losing karma points for killing people, losing items you're carrying upon death.

    YES! Their Karma System is actually quite ingenious in how it's worked out. It allows people to pk as much as they want but not necessarily everywhere. Open world pvp doesn't actually open until you're level thirty (about 18-24 hours of gameplay) (information keeps changing, so info past this may be out of date) at which point you can turn on your pvp flag and kill anyone else who is above level thirty if they are not in a safe zone they do this to prevent ganking. Ganking in itself honestly never serves a purpose. a level 50 killing a level 18 "wow gg you're so big. the confines of the game's leveling structure gives you such a huge advantage" No one ever gets anything out of ganking, people usually do it just to troll or be a douche. BDO has a Karma system for this reason, and it's being reworked rather constantly.

    Basically you have X points to start out with and every kind of "crime" influences it. Assaulting a play will give you -Y points and murder will give you -Z. (-Z being a much larger, but still negative, integer as opposed to -Y) those numbers then get removed from your total, X, karma. There are certain thresholds in the karma system where passing them brings penalties, usually greater than the tier before. Such as % durability loss or possible gem loss. the levels IIRC are Green > Yellow > Purple > Red. I don't know if this reflects on your name plate or whatever but I know each tier will have debuffs so it will be visible to other players some how.

    No dungeons or raids.


    No queueable INSTANCE dungeons or raids, Yes. HOWEVER there are dungeons and raids in the form of locations you need to find on the map. So like there's no dungeon queue or raid finder, but there is a cave at X/Y (coordinates) that is a dungeon.

    No healers??? I looked at every class, and couldnt find a healer.

    There is no static healer class. Some classes can buff each other, but most everyone has potions and they're absolutely spam-able so healers aren't exactly a necessity. Its entirely possible to do a huge fight and have no one take any damage period.

    gotta dodge, duck, dip, dive and dodge!!

    Not every class is available for NA release.

    True. Only the Warrior, Ranger, Sorceress, Berzerker, Tamer, Valkyrie, Wizard and Witch will be available at NA release. The Blader, Ninja, Kunoichi, Archer, and others, will be released later, some of which aren't even in the Korean version yet.

    Also most classes are gender locked to be male or female, however they usually have a counter-gender counter-part.
    For example:

    Warrior (M) -> Valkyrie (F)
    Super similar tanking styles but different overall because men and women are different

    Wizard (M) -> Witch (F)
    Super similar casting styles but different overall because men and women are different

    Ninja (M) -> Kunoichi (F)
    Super similar, but different

    Compared to archage, im saying from the experiance i had of the CBT1 it was funner. the combat system is actually fun beacuse you arent just pushing hotkeys you actually move. I bought a one story house in the third village with plans buy the second floor later. the way that works is that the houses are instanced so lots of other people also owned the same house i owned but we never saw each other.
    for farming the same thing instanced farms per player
